《C語言開發從入門到精通》一第1章C語言之定位1.1 C語言的誕生
本節書摘來自非同步社群《C語言開發從入門到精通》一書中的第1章,第1.1節,作者王長青 , 韓海玲,更多章節內容可以訪問雲棲社群“非同步社群”公眾號檢視。
第1章 C語言之定位
C語言開發從入門到精通
C語言是當前所有開發技術中使用較為廣泛的一門語言,從它誕生之日起就深受程式設計師們的喜愛。隨著C語言的普及,使得後來的開發語言都或多或少借鑑或遵循了它的一些模式。另外,C語言是計算機程式設計領域中最早的高階語言之一,它的出現推動了軟體行業的迅猛發展。本章將簡要介紹C語言的基本知識,為讀者步入後面的學習打下基礎。
本章內容
C語言的輝煌誕生
第一印象的建立
理解編譯系統——學習的第一步
揭開儲存器的層次
技術解惑
學習C語言還有用嗎
怎樣學好C語言
學好C語言的建議
1.1 C語言的誕生
知識點講解:光碟:視訊PPT講解(知識點)第1章C語言的輝煌誕生.mp4
C語言是目前世界上最流行、使用最廣泛的程式設計語言之一。C語言繪圖能力強,可移植性好,並具備很強的資料處理能力,因此適合編寫系統軟體、二維和三維圖形及動畫程式,是一門數值計算的高階語言。C語言的原型是ALGOL 60語言,也被稱為A語言。
接下來我們看一看C語言的發展歷程。
1963年,劍橋大學將ALGOL 60語言發展成為CPL(Combined Programming Language)。
1967年,劍橋大學的Matin Richards對CPL進行了簡化,於是產生了BCPL。
1973年,美國貝爾實驗室的專家Dennis.M.Ritchie在B語言的基礎上設計出了一種新的語言,他取了BCPL的第二個字母作為這種語言的名字,這就是C語言。
1977年,為了推廣UNIX作業系統,Dennis M. Ritchie發表了不依賴於具體機器系統的C語言編譯文字《可移植的C語言編譯程式》。
1978年,Brian W. Kernighan和Dennis M. Ritchie出版了名著《C程式設計語言》(The C Programming Language),從而使C語言成為目前世界上流行、應用較廣泛的高階程式設計語言。
1988年,隨著微型計算機的日益普及,出現了許多C語言版本。由於沒有統一的標準,這些C語言之間出現了一些不一致的地方。為了改變這種情況,美國國家標準學會(ANSI)為C語言制定了一套ANSI標準,成為現行的C語言標準。
C語言之所以發展迅速,成為最受歡迎的語言之一,主要是因為它具有強大的功能。許多著名的系統軟體都是用C語言編寫的。
相關文章
- 學習C語言的必備書籍-從入門到精通C語言
- c語言入門C語言
- [C語言] 第一章|C語言入門第一課C語言
- C語言入門經典(第5版)C語言
- C語言從零開始(一)C語言
- C語言入門基礎C語言
- C語言 C語言野指標C語言指標
- C語言---“C語言 誰與爭鋒?”C語言
- C語言開發工具C語言
- Java之父評價C語言之父:C語言撐起了一切JavaC語言
- C語言(一)C語言
- C 語言到 C++ 過度C++
- 《C 語言入門教程》釋出了
- C語言C語言
- java開發C語言編譯器:為C語言提供API呼叫JavaC語言編譯API
- 小豬的C語言快速入門系列(一)C語言
- C語言精通才是真的黑客!C語言黑客
- 聊聊C語言/C++—程式和程式語言C語言C++
- Javascript誕生記:C語言和Self語言一夜情的產物JavaScriptC語言
- C語言的本質(32)——C語言與彙編之C語言內聯彙編C語言
- 從零開始學C語言 第3版pdfC語言
- C語言入門很簡單pdfC語言
- 入門輸出Hello World!——C語言C語言
- C語言與嵌入式C語言的區別C語言
- 《C語言入門經典》讀後感(一)C語言
- 如何用 C 語言畫一個“聖誕樹”?
- C語言:發工資C語言
- C語言:一種高效、易學的程式語言C語言
- C語言字串C語言字串
- C語言: returnC語言
- C語言概述C語言
- c語言 %pC語言
- 字串(C語言)字串C語言
- C語言程式C語言
- CUDA C語言C語言
- 從零開始學C語言pdfC語言
- C語言的HelloWorldC語言
- C語言函式手冊:c語言庫函式大全|C語言標準函式庫|c語言常用函式查詢C語言函式